Basic Cilantro & mint chutney
Makes 1/2 cup
- 2 cups cilantro leaves (packed)
- 1/2 cup mint leaves (packed)
- 1-2 small green chiles (start with one & increase heat if needed)
- Juice of 1 lime
- Salt to taste
- In a food processor, blend all the ingredients with NO added water till smooth.
